RESON TC4050

Description
The TC4050 is a miniature flushmounted hydrophone, which has a flat frraenqguee.n c y response and is omnidirec-tional over the complete lover frequency The high capacitance and sensitivity of the sensor element allow for direct connection to an oscilloscope or recording apparatus. Still, -a high input impedance or a charge amplifier is required for low frequency measurements. The small active surface area of the sensor element makes it ideal for observing eddying and cavitation. The short rise time, permits measurements of accurate pressure profile of transient shock fronts.
